1. Origin of classic pokies
The first assault rifles appeared at the end of the 19th century. The most famous is Liberty Bell, created by Charles Fay in 1895. It was he who laid the foundation for the mechanics of spinning drums and symbol payments.
In Australia, pokies have become part of everyday life since the mid-20th century, when they appeared in clubs and bars. Gradually, the culture of the game took shape in a separate phenomenon, and today pokies are one of the main symbols of Australian gambling.
2. Features of classic automata
Classic pokies are distinguished by simplicity and recognizable elements:
- 3 reels and a limited number of paylines;
- symbols of fruits, BAR, sevens, bells;
- minimum bonus features - most often one wild symbol or simple multiplier;
- fixed rates and stable RTP.
These features make the classics comfortable for beginners and attractive for those who appreciate pure mechanics without unnecessary complications.

6. Evolution of classics in the digital age
Today, classic pokies develop in two directions:
- authentic versions - exact copies of old machines for connoisseurs;
- remasters - redesigned games with updated graphics and advanced functions, but retaining the "spirit" of the original.
